Serves 4
Preheat oven to 200c or 180 fan
Ingredients
Marinade
4 tsp fresh ginger peeled and finely grated
1/2 lime
4 tbsp soy sauce
4 chicken breasts (pref skin on)

Main dish
2 litre chicken stock
3/4 cup (12 tbsp) Frank's hot sauce /siracha
Ramen noodles for 4
Handful beansprouts
1/2 red onion finely sliced
4 spring onions
2 fresh red chilli finely sliced
1 lime cut into wedges
Handful coriander
sesame seeds or crushed peanuts
Optional extras (you can add any veg you have)
egg per person
grated carrot to serve
green beans cooked ahead then plunged in ramen to heat through before serving...
Method
Marinade the chicken breasts for min 1 hour or overnight in fridge
Place chicken on baking tray in hot oven for 20 mins and roast. Check cooked through. Allow to rest for 5 mins somewhere warm covered with foil.
(If serving with a boiled egg place 4 - or 2 if half each- in pan of boiling water and boil for 7 mins. Allow to cool by pouring away boiling water and running cold water into the pan before allowing to sit in cold water, peel and slice in have length ways.)
While the chicken is cooking make the ramen by mixing the stock and the chilli sauce and use to cook the noodles in a large pan for 3-4 mins or according to pack.
Slice the onion thinly into half moons, finely slice the chilli, spring onions and finely chop the coriander
When ready simply divide broth and noodles between bowls top with coriander and red onions, place chicken on top and sprinkle chilli, spring onions and sesame seeds (and egg if choose). Serve with a wedge of lime.
